This chapter discusses management of irritable bowel syndrome (IBS), a disorder of gut-brain interaction causing discomfort, distress, and poor quality of life for millions worldwide. This chapter outlines IBS prevalence, risk factors and disparities. Three brief screening tools: Irritable Bowel Severity Scoring System, Gastrointestinal Symptom Rating Scale for IBS, and IBS Quality of Life are presented and discussed. Additionally, this chapter describes evidence-based non-pharmacological approaches to IBS management including trigger monitoring and techniques addressing visceral sensitivity. Integrative medicine interventions include FODMAP dietary modification, herbs/supplements (psyllium, peppermint oil) and acupuncture. A case vignette illustrates the presented concepts in action. The chapter concludes with Clinical Pearls, Frequently Asked Questions, and Resources.
